Parkville Carney Festival Returns Saturday

The Parkville Carney Festival will return on Saturday, Sept. 9 from 10 a.m. to 3 p.m. The event takes place at St. Ursula Catholic Church parking lot at 8801 Harford Road 21234 (on the Putty Hill Side). Dozens of vendors and family fun activities all day. The Festival is FREE and fun for all! Vendors […]

Thunderstorms and More Heat for Area

The National Weather Service Baltimore/Washington reports that more heat today with increased humidity as well. This will provide plenty of instability for afternoon thunderstorms ahead of an approaching cold front. Some storms may be severe, with the primary threat being damaging wind gusts.

Watersedge Festival Returns This Weekend

The 2023 Watersedge Fall Festival will be held Friday Sept. 8 through Sunday Sept. 10 at Watersedge Park in Dundalk. This is a free event and it takes place on Friday 6 to 10 p.m., Saturday 2 to 10 p.m. and Sunday 2 to 9 p.m. Russ Amusements will have 10+ carnival rides and multiple […]

Edgemere Craft & Vendor Show Set for Saturday

The 3rd annual Edgemere Craft & Vendor Show is scheduled for September 9th, 2023 at 8 a.m. – 2 p.m. (rain date September 23) at the North Point Edgemere Volunteer Fire Department at 7500 North Point Road. The outdoor event is hosted by Edgemere Bible Church with all proceeds going back into the local community. […]
